Domestic material consumption, by type of raw material in Seychelles
Seychelles: Domestic material consumption, by type of raw material was 1.71 million tonnes in 2024. ▲ Rising
Domestic material consumption, by type of raw material in Seychelles, 2000–2024
Source: United Nations Statistics Division, SDG Global Database. Measured in tonnes.
Analysis
The most recent figure for domestic material consumption, by type of raw material in Seychelles is 1.71 million tonnes, measured in 2024. That is the highest value across all 25 years on record.
That represents a change of up 3.6% on the previous year and up 40.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, domestic material consumption, by type of raw material in Seychelles peaked at 1.71 million tonnes in 2024 and was at its lowest, 718,250 tonnes, in 2001.
Seychelles ranks 181st of 238 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 25 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 876,098 tonnes | 718,250 tonnes | 1.02 million tonnes | 10 |
| 2010s | 1.30 million tonnes | 1.09 million tonnes | 1.52 million tonnes | 10 |
| 2020s | 1.63 million tonnes | 1.52 million tonnes | 1.71 million tonnes | 5 |
